A collection of West End talent comes together for this weekend’s The Shows Must Go On free streaming performance – details here.

It’s been a busy week for The Shows Must Go On, the ongoing programme of free musical productions that have been arriving on YouTube these past months. The idea is simple: that for a limited period, a show, play or concert is made available on a special YouTube channel, and you have a few days to watch the production in question before it’s taken down.

This week already, Sir Patrick Stewart has been headlining a production of Macbeth that’s still available to watch.

And this weekend, we’re getting a special West End Unplugged show. This is volume two, following the first collection that was running last weekend. And it brings together the talents of a bunch of West End performers to sing songs from the shows.

The production goes live from 7pm on Friday. You then have 48 hours to watch the show before it’s removed, so you need to wrap your eyes around this one by Sunday afternoon.
